Marine Weather Statement For The Pacific Waters
Issued By Environment Canada 4:01am PDT Tuesday 31 March 2026.
A Frontal System Will Stall Over Bowie And Explorer Today Spreading Gale Force Southeasterly Winds Across Parts Of The Offshore Waters, Northern Waters And Central Waters.
The System Will Continue To Generate Gale Force Southeasterly Winds Tonight Across Parts Of The Offshore Waters And The Outer Waters Of The Entire British Columbia Coast.
The System Will Weaken Through Wednesday With Winds Gradually Easing Below Gales.
